Only special conversion software can change a file from one file type to another. Though less common, a potentially much worse problem is that DLLs you download from sources other than the vendor sometimes can be loaded with viruses or other malware that can infect your PC. This is particularly true on sites that aren’t too careful about where they get their files. And it’s not like those sites are going to go out of their way to tell you about their risky sources. The really scary part is that if you download an infected DLL file, you risk—by the very nature of DLL files—giving that file deeper access than a regular infected file might get.

If the installation does fail using the preferred methods, please post your installation log file here so we can review it. There’s a couple of ways to properly download and install your Autodesk product to your machine. Please review this article and the solution it provides. Enable 64-bit Background Processing from the Geoprocessing Options and execute the function tool.

A Note to Unix Power-Users needs to review the security of your connection before proceeding. For cross layer implementations or interactions between the layers of the network stack, one layer will have to import the libraries of the other. NetSim’s Core, the NetSimcore.execontains the main() and its closed to the user whereas protocol DLLs are open for user modification.

  • This Calculator class has three functions, one for adding, one for multiplying, and one for saying hi.
  • Winpthreads, a pthreads library for C++11 threading support and simple integration with existing project.
  • In addition to this, even you as a user must ensure that if prompted, you choose to retain the newer versions of DLL files on your system.

The purpose of DLL files is to be a collection of functionality (a “library”) that other programs can utilize. This is essentially what rundll32.exe does when it is passed a dll file and function as arguments. This is also why we often see LoadLibrary and GetProcAddress used in malware which implements its own custom loader to load up DLLs which were not specified in the PE Header. The screenshot given above displays the list of dll files required in order to run the MFC Dialog Based Application Developed with Microsoft Visual Studio. Note that there are several dll files listed as dependency of the main exe file. In order to run the Dialog Based MFC Example or any other application created with Visual Studio on another computer, all the dependent dll files must be present on the other computer.

Related Reading:

You’ll see the Assembly Explorer window with different nodes. You can then edit the code and make any necessary changes to it. My computer is running the 64-bit version of Windows, so I select the vc_redist.x64.exe file and download it by clicking Next. You can also fix the error by downloading the vcruntime140.dll file in particular and moving it to the right folder on your Windows 10 computer. Open the folder from where the dll file is missing, As we are using the “msvcp140.dll” file, and it will be stored in System32.

Run a SFC scan

It is the program software that I want to transfer to CD, not files created by software. I am fearful about how long my windows 3.1 and windows 95 programs on the floppies will last. My windows 3.1 pc has long >downloadvgcore_dll since died and so the floppies have been stored ever since. I need to either throw the floppies or try to load the software into Virtual box or another computer.

A static DLL runs so long as the app is busy, while a dynamic DLL file is the one that gets triggered as and if the applications require that connection. In Windows-based PCs, all the time we run over DLL files that don’t enable some product to run. We get error messages disclosing to us that some specific DLL files are absent. To comprehend this issue, we scan for that specific file on the web and get the product working. A DLL file is a Dynamic Link Library of Windows that contains different instructions and functions, which may be called upon and used by other executable programs. Android devices don’t have an app that can read DLL files, so you will need to download a file player from the Play Store.